Three kinds: visible generator logos (the Gemini/Nano Banana sparkle, Doubao, Jimeng/Dreamina, Samsung Galaxy AI), invisible watermarks (SynthID v1/v2, StableSignature, TreeRing, DWT-DCT, Adobe TrustMark), and provenance metadata (C2PA Content Credentials, EXIF/XMP ‘made with AI’ tags, IPTC digitalSourceType, PNG text chunks, and the China TC260 AIGC label).

That runs each image through a low-strength SDXL + ControlNet diffusion pass that regenerates the picture to scrub the embedded SynthID signal while preserving structure. It requires sign-in because it runs on a GPU and is slower than the visible/metadata passes.
Yes — slightly. The diffusion pass re-renders the whole image, so every pixel is altered a little (structure and faces are preserved via ControlNet). If you only need the visible logo and metadata gone, leave invisible removal off and your pixels stay untouched.

Yes, by default. It strips C2PA Content Credentials, EXIF/XMP ‘made with AI’ tags, IPTC digitalSourceType fields, PNG text chunks (ComfyUI/AUTOMATIC1111), and the China TC260 AIGC label, while keeping ordinary Author, Copyright, and Title fields.
